Appreciation

Today, I decided to be appreciative of all of the things in my life that I take for granted every day.

I started my day by deciding to thank God for each thing as I touch it, use it, engage in it…you get the idea.

I started by thanking God for my lungs that breathe, my eyes that see, my feet and legs that work (they are sore from working out, but they WORK!), my hands that touch and feel.

When I was actually vertical, I thanked God for my husband sleeping peacefully beside me and my little fuzz ball dog for teaching me what true love and adoration are all about. (I often think I should be with God like my dog is with me…happy constantly to see Him, always willing to sit in His lap, willing to receive my discipline from Him, following His commands, willing to receive any and all love from Him, and always, always, always adoring and devoted to Him.)

Making breakfast, I thanked God that I can open a cupboard full of food in a strong and sheltering house and choose a nourishing fresh breakfast, the ingredients of which were purchased at an air-conditioned, clean, friendly store just ½ a block away. I thanked God for my indoor plumbing and hot water heater so that I could have a clean shower and for my money that allows me to purchase pleasantly scented soaps and lotions.

I thanked God for my privilege that allows me to have colored hair done by a professionally trained stylist. I thanked God for electricity in my sturdy home so that I could dry and curl my hair.

There was thanks given for my smooth-running new car that takes me on well-paved roads full of other new cars and people on their way to jobs, all part of Gods great blessings on the USA. I thanked God for the radio in my car and the skills and talents of the musicians who’s music I listen to and for all the other blessings in their lives that make it possible for them to make recordings.

I thanked God that I have a well-paying job at a stable company, that I work with pleasant and intelligent people doing work I like and that I receive blessings from it continually. God received thanks for my computer, that allows me to do much with little time and effort…I am SO thankful I’m not doing this with a pen and paper or a chisel and stone.

So far today, I’ve thanked God and given Him praise for LOTS of things that I breeze by every day, that I get irritated by every day. Nothing is bad when it is viewed as a blessing.

I’m taking this theme throughout the day today and perhaps further. I do not want it to be a chore or rote, my thanks to God for these things. I’m going to continue to do this with an appreciation and awe of all that I have been given and with a heart to share my blessings as often as possible.

I want to have the heart of a giver, and to do that, I must recognize my immense blessings, whether I abase or abound.
